毕业论文开发语言企业开发JAVA技术.NET技术WEB开发Linux/Unix数据库技术Windows平台移动平台嵌入式论文范文英语论文
您现在的位置: 毕业论文 >> 企业开发 >> 正文

.net系统迁移到sharepoint的方案

更新时间:2013-3-6:  来源:毕业论文

.net系统迁移到sharepoint的方案
场景如下
有一采用.net框架开发的B/S信息平台系统,大概有10多个业务模块,里面大部分的东西是基础数据、报表、查询、导入导出、联动展示等几个功能点,投入使用中。
现在想把该系统迁移到SP2010 Foundation中,在此征集一些好的建议和方案。

我目前的想法是,用户权限部分SP自带。
对于其中的业务模块、基础数据等,以Site->List的结构进行迁移,其他的一些功能相应地做一些扩展开发。
想过BCS,但该系统今后还将做一些进一步的扩展,如果采用BCS,那做的改进还是只能在原系统进行,不太满足要求。毕业论文 

这个东西个人认为不是一个太简单的过程,比较繁琐。各位有什么好的想法建议请告诉我
1、不要用bcs,不利于扩展,除非是不要的旧数据。
2、直接整表迁移到list里,注意大数据问题的处理。
3、.net的大部分页面都可以迁移过来,只需要修改数据处理部分的代码即可。

说句可能让楼主不高兴得话,我个人认为使用SharePoint替代.net业务系统不是太合适,做这个决定前一定要慎重:
1。业务系统一般数据量较大,但处理大数据量SharePoint并不擅长
2。业务系统一般逻辑比较复杂,SharePoint表单更不擅长处理复杂逻辑,而这些逻辑在业务系统中可以有存储过程去实现
3。业务系统的报表计算量表较大,SharePoint对于统计,分组,聚合都是要自己写代码实现的,而且自己实现这些功能的性能很不理想

建议可以将报表放在SharePoint中展示,比如你们公司有很多系统,领导并不喜欢登陆很对系统去看报表,可以把所有系统的报表都放在SharePoint中展示,让领导开心点,至于业务部门还是用.net业务系统的好。
1、基础数据、查询、导入导出这几个功能可以考虑利用SharePoint原生的功能去实现,会比较简单些
2、报表SharePoint做起来比较麻烦,可以考虑用Reporting Services或者自己通过建立Sharepoint数据视图,自己去开发
3、联动展示是指数据联动,还是控件之间的?这个估计得开发来实现了
场景如下
有一采用.net框架开发的B/S信息平台系统,大概有10多个业务模块,里面大部分的东西是基础数据、报表、查询、导入导出、联动展示等几个功能点,投入使用中。
现在想把该系统迁移到SP2010 Foundation中,在此征集一些好的建议和方案。
----------------------------------------------------------------------------
1,报表 也导 这样得不偿失。sp的报表用point performance可以直接配置。如果你的表变成list 配置太难了。
读取方式也必须变。
2,联动.net和sp的机制不一样。
建议:没有特别便捷的,建立个测试环境试试吧。
好像国外(墙外)的网站有方案 翻墙找一下。 

设为首页 | 联系站长 | 友情链接 | 网站地图 |

copyright©youerw.com 优尔论文网 严禁转载
如果本毕业论文网损害了您的利益或者侵犯了您的权利,请及时联系,我们一定会及时改正。